## maddog ## [2019 - Fifty years of Unix and Linux advances](https://fosdem.org/2019/schedule/event/keynote_fifty_years_unix/) --- Jon 'maddog' Hall
It was great to have an opportunity to see maddog talk. He was engaging and
enthusiastic as he talked about his experiences living through the turbulent
history of Unix and Linux. He ran out of time in the end, but luckily a riot
was prevented when he was allowed to finish.
